Summary

Overview

In 2024, Bangalore averaged an AQI of 74 while Nanded averaged 102 — a 28-point (38%) gap, with Nanded the more polluted and Bangalore the cleaner of the two. On 479 days when both cities reported, Nanded was cleaner on 328 of them; the average daily gap was 49 AQI points.

Seasonality & days

Bangalore peaks in March, while Nanded peaks in November. Bangalore logged 0.5% Severe days and 42.6% Good-or-Satisfactory days; Nanded was 0% Severe and 52.2% Good-or-Satisfactory. Longest clean-air streaks: Bangalore 31 days, Nanded 15 days.

Year-over-year progress

Bangalore has improved by 26 AQI points (26%) from 2016 to 2024; Nanded has worsened by 9 AQI points (9.7%) over the same window. The worst recorded day for Bangalore reached AQI 500 at Silk Board (KSPCB) on 2024-01-10; Nanded hit AQI 282 at Sneh Nagar (MPCB) on 2024-11-11.

Station-level disparity

Bangalore spans 14 CPCB stations with a 50-point spread (min 49, max 99); Nanded spans 1 stations with a 0-point spread (min 99, max 99).
